Comprehending the Swedish Driving Card
The Swedish driving card, formally called the körkort, functions as both proof of identity and permission to operate specific lorry classifications. Unlike some nations where a driving license exists simply as an authorization, the Swedish körkort works as a legitimate form of recognition, similar to a nationwide ID card in its official standing. This dual function implies that the card brings substantial significance in daily life, from opening savings account to validating age at establishments.
The physical card itself consists of necessary details including the holder's picture, personal identification number, the classes of lorries they are authorized to drive, and any unique conditions or restrictions. Modern Swedish driving licenses abide by EU standards, including security elements created to prevent forgery and guarantee cross-border acknowledgment throughout the European Union.
Transportstyrelsen problems numerous categories of driving licenses, each permitting operation of different car types. Class A covers bikes, Class B relates to vehicles and light automobiles, Class C addresses larger trucks, and Class D connects to buses. Additional recommendations exist for specific automobiles such as tractors, snowmobiles, and heavy trailers. The particular classes granted depend upon the assessment results and the type of training completed by the applicant.
The Digital Application Process
Using for a Swedish driving card online begins with producing an account on Transportstyrelsen's official e-services portal. This portal, available through the Transportstyrelsen site, requires BankID or another electronic identification approach for authentication. BankID has ended up being the standard for Swedish e-government services, providing a safe way to validate identity online without requiring physical file submission during the initial application phases.
Once authenticated, applicants can select the particular service they require from the offered options. The online system accommodates various situations including novice applications, renewals, replacement of lost or harmed cards, and including brand-new automobile classifications to an existing license. Each alternative provides a tailored sequence of actions designed to collect the needed details and paperwork.
The application process typically requires applicants to verify personal details already on file, publish a picture that meets specific requirements, and supply info about finished driving tests and course conclusion certificates. For novice applicants, the system triggers for information about the necessary threat awareness courses and the monitored driving practice completed during the learning stage. Needed Documentation and Eligibility
While the online system reduces paperwork considerably, certain documents stays essential for processing any driving card application. Candidates should have access to a valid ID document for verification purposes, though in numerous cases the system can obtain information straight from main computer registries when BankID authentication is used. A correct passport-style photograph meeting Transportstyrelsen's requirements must be uploaded, either taken at an authorized photography area with digital transmission capability or sent as a digital file meeting technical requirements.
For those adding brand-new license classifications, main documents of completed theory and practical assessments need to be submitted or referenced. Driving schools generally transfer examination results digitally to Transportstyrelsen, but candidates need to verify that all required tests appear properly in their online application before submission. Any missing documentation can postpone processing significantly.
Medical physical fitness requirements apply to particular license classifications, especially business motorist's licenses and motorbike licenses over a particular engine displacement. Candidates requiring medical accreditation needs to have a completed and signed medical checkup type submitted as part of their application. Frequently Asked Questions
Can I obtain a Swedish driving license completely online?
While the majority of elements of the application procedure take place online, first-time candidates should complete the compulsory threat awareness course and driving lessons face to face. The real evaluation, both theoretical and practical, should likewise be completed at an authorized testing center. Nevertheless, as soon as examinations are passed, the card application, photograph submission, and charge payment can all be completed through theTransportstyrelsen e-services portal utilizing BankID authentication.
What should I do if my driving card doesn't arrive within the expected timeframe?
If your driving card has not arrived within the mentioned processing timeframe, first verify through the e-services portal that your application reveals as complete and authorized. Examine that your registered postal address is correct, as cards can not be redirected when mailed. If whatever appears correct and the card has actually not shown up after an additional week, contact Transportstyrelsen customer support to start a tracking investigation or request a replacement card if the original was lost in transit.

How do I upgrade my address or personal details when I have a driving card?
Address updates must be reported to the Swedish population windows registry, Skatteverket, rather than straight to Transportstyrelsen. Once Skatteverket processes the address change, Transportstyrelsen immediately updates their records and will mail future correspondence to the new address. For name changes or other personal info updates, documents should be sent through the e-services portal or at a service center.
